Stem cells are the repair cells in the body. This all natural therapy can lengthen and rejuvenate the quality of life of pets suffering from these diseases.  The stem cells reduce inflammation and pain and help to re-build bone and soft tissue.  The stem cells will continue healing from weeks to months. The benefits generally last a year or more without the need for pain medication or NSAIDS.  Many patients are showing benefits for a number of years.

In cases of severe disease, some patients benefit from re-treatment later. Cells from the initial procedure can be cryogenically preserved for future treatments, eliminating the need for additional surgery.

Adipose stem cell technology uses the animal’s own adult stem cells from its fat tissue to heal and repair. The method is extremely safe.  Many pet insurance companies cover up to 80% of the cost of a stem cell therapy procedure.
